  • Example Letter of Intent to Lease

    This is an example of a Proposal to Lease (also called a Letter of Intent to Lease)  which summarizes the key terms of a commercial lease prior to execution of the actual Lease.  This document outlines not only items like rent and the division of other costs but it also identifies what improvements to the space the Landlord will complete and that Tenant Improvements the Tenant will complete. It also notifies the potential tenant of the existance of a neighborhood hiring program that they will be expected to participate in.
